TRAYNOR AM100T Details
As Traynor's premier acoustic guitar amplifier, the twin channel Acoustic Master 100 delivers 100 watts of clean power through a pair of punchy 6.5 in. woofers and a crisp tweeter. The result is full and well-defined reproduction of acoustic nuances. The durable, lightweight (25lbs/11.5Kg) AM100 is uniquely versatile for standard combo upright or angled wedge stage monitor operation. Along with a sturdy curved metal front grille and corner protectors, the cabinet is constructed from high quality plywood and is dressed in blue/black carpet covering with a top mounted strap-handle.
Features
The clearly labeled controls are simple to operate yet provide exceptional flexibility. Channel 1 has a single 1/4 in. input with a volume control marked with recommended levels for active and passive pickups, a 3-band equalizer with +/- 15 dB of cut/boost and a highly effective, defeatable and variable notch filter. Channel 2, with 1/4 in. jack and XLR inputs, features a gain control and effects defeat switch and is designed to be used as a microphone input, as an auxiliary instrument channel, or for line-level input sources such as a CD player. The digital effects section has two banks of 16 digital effects (defeatable on channel 2), controlled by a master level control labeled to show wet and dry mix levels. Rounding out the AM100?s ample feature set are clip LEDs for each channel as well as a rear-mounted EFX send/return loop, a balanced 1/4 in. line-out (pre-master/post-EQ/pre-EFX) and footswitch jacks.

Traynor Acoustic Amps Series Characteristics
Effective simplicity was the goal Traynor set for their new line of amplifiers. Active filtering circuits allow effective tonal shaping with fewer knobs and switches. You get the sound you want quickly and easily from a Yorkville amp. Inside we use high-grade glass epoxy circuit boards, low noise metal film resistors and phone jacks with gold plated contacts. Outside you will find heavy-gauge curved metal speaker grilles, plywood construction and rugged carpet covering. Add rigorous factory testing and their unbeatable two year (even if you break it!)
